If you love Bulgogi, then you need to find your way to the 10th Street Deli Bulgogi Box Truch in Junction City, KS! If you know me, I love food trucks and if you really know me, you know I LOVE Bulgogi! After several attempts, I finally timed it right and was able to grab us some dinner from 10th Street Deli Bulgogi Box Truck.

Since it was our first time I did what I normally do, ordered at least half of the menu. I think you have to, how do you know if you like a place if you don't try a variety of the food served? I ordered two Bulgogi Boxes, one with Chicken and Beef and one with Pork and Beef. The Bulgogi Box comes with meat, rice, Mandu, and housemade Kimchi! I also ordered a Korean Corndog, which I had no clue what that was, and was told it is similar to a mozzarella stick. I also grabbed an order of Kimbob.

First off, the Bulgogi Boxes were huge, I mean I am not sure how much the box of food weighs, but you definitely get your monies worth! The meat was tender and full of flavor, I had no intention of eating the entire box but before I knew it, I had a happy plate!

As a fan of Kimchi, I really liked theirs. You could tell it was homemade and all the veggies still had a great crunch to them. While the boxes come with a side of Kimchi, you can also buy extra and keep it at home!

The Korean Corndog was a new one for me! There are two options, regular or Hot Taki's for my first one, I picked regular, and I figured that would give me a good baseline. The regular is coated in panko and so crispy. I even drove home which was about 20 min and it was still crispy and perfectly gooey like you would expect when you order a mozzarella stick.

To get your Bulgogi fix, you can normally find the Bulgogi Truck in the Audio Junction Parking lot. Currently, they are open, Monday, Wednesday, and Friday from 11:30-6:30 pm. While you will occasionally find them at some local events, you can also keep an eye on their Facebook page. There they post the day's menu, in case the location changes, and if the time needs to adjust.
